Understanding Casino Odds
To master the art of successful casino strategies, one must first comprehend the odds inherent in various games. Casino games are designed with a built-in house edge, which represents the percentage of each bet that the casino expects to keep over the long run. For players, knowing the odds of different games can significantly influence their approach, helping them to make more informed decisions when placing bets. Recognizing which games offer better odds can be pivotal in developing a strategy. For example, games like blackjack and baccarat often present more favorable odds compared to slots. By focusing on games with better payout percentages, players can enhance their chances of success, ensuring that their strategies are rooted in sound mathematical principles rather than mere luck.
Bankroll Management Techniques
Effective bankroll management is a cornerstone of successful casino strategies. Establishing a budget and sticking to it can prevent players from overspending or losing more than they can afford. Players are encouraged to set limits on both wins and losses to create a sustainable gaming experience. This discipline cultivates a more enjoyable atmosphere and reduces the emotional strain often associated with gambling.
Implementing a staking plan can also be beneficial. This may involve determining the percentage of the bankroll that can be wagered on any given game. By maintaining a calculated approach, players are better positioned to weather the ups and downs of the gaming experience, allowing them to maximize their chances of coming out ahead over time.

The Psychological Aspect of Gambling
The psychological component of gambling often plays a significant role in the success of strategies. Emotional responses to wins and losses can lead to impulsive decisions, which often detract from a planned approach. Successful players develop the discipline to remain calm and focused, regardless of the immediate outcomes of their bets. This mental fortitude enables them to stick to their strategies without being swayed by the highs and lows common in casino environments.
Additionally, understanding cognitive biases, such as the gambler’s fallacy, can enhance a player’s strategic approach. Being aware of these mental traps helps players to make rational choices rather than falling prey to misconceptions about luck and randomness, thus solidifying their chances of long-term success.
